About our period property decorating

Victorian, Georgian and Edwardian properties weren't built with modern sealed paints in mind, and treating them like a new-build causes problems — trapped damp, blistering, cornices lost under years of thickened emulsion. We use breathable, vapour-permeable paints on lime-plastered walls and ceilings so the building can still breathe as it was designed to. Cornices, ceiling roses, picture rails and panelled doors are picked out carefully rather than flattened under one blanket colour, and we can match heritage and conservation-approved shades where a period look or a listed building consent matters. It's slower work than a standard repaint, done by decorators who understand why the details on an old house are there in the first place.

The right paint, every time

Finishes matched to every surface.

Sheen, durability, washability — the right finish depends on the room. Here's the quick guide we use when speccing your period property decorating project.

Period Property Decorating — a decorator at work mid-project
Living room and bedrooms
Matt emulsion
Soft, flat colour that hides imperfections
Kitchen
Durable satin or eggshell
Wipeable, steam and grease resistant
Bathroom
Moisture-resistant emulsion
Made for condensation and steam
Hallway and stairs
Scrubbable matt
Stands up to traffic and scuffs
Woodwork
Satinwood or gloss
Tough, wipeable, crisp edges
Exterior walls
Breathable masonry paint
15+ year protection, lets walls breathe

Why can't you use normal modern paint on my Victorian walls?

Standard sealed emulsions can trap moisture in lime plaster and older masonry, leading to blistering and damp problems. We use breathable paints designed for older buildings instead.

Can you match a heritage colour for a listed building?

Yes — we work with heritage and conservation-approved paint ranges and can match specific shades where planning or listed building consent requires them.
